Description

Detailed Description

This small-production nigori or “unfiltered sake” bursts with notes of pineapple, papaya and coconut. It is bright and lively with a fresh and robust mouthfeel. Before serving, gently shake the bottle to properly mix the sediments with the sake. Serve well-chilled.

Distillery Information

Joto Sake LLC was founded in 2005 by Henry Sidel, who studied Japanese at Carleton College in Minnesota and lived in Japan as a homestay student. After graduating from Carleton, Henry went into the food and beverage industry, working for Ciao Bella Gelato, Brooklyn Brewery, and Belvedere Vodka. Henry discovered sake in 1999 at Sakagura, one of the first restaurants in the U.S. to have a book as its sake menu. Amazed by the geographical diversity and variety of sake, Henry dove into the category, buying books, going to tastings, buying sake, and taking tasting notes. From 1999-2001, Henry also completed the Executive MBA program at NYU-Stern with a fellowship from Carleton. He was eager to apply his learnings and found the perfect case study with Joto. Henry took the entrepreneurial leap in 2005 with three breweries, distributing in New York State only. From there, he built the portfolio, the Joto team, and national distribution. With Joto Sake, Henry wanted to create a sake portfolio that had the same approach and reputation as the best wine companies. He modeled Joto Sake after Kobrand Wine and Spirits, the New York–based wine importer and marketer that was founded in 1944.
